Some of you may have seen some alarming messages from Kevin McNaughton with caused a lot of concern for his well being.

Fortunately, it seems that Kevin has been located by the police and is in safe hands again.

If you are struggling with your mental health please consider picking up the phone to your pals, your family or your partner if you can.

If you don't feel like you can do so there are a number of organisations with fantastic support services who want to help you.

Samaritans - Call 116 123 - https://www.samaritans.org/
Breathing Space - Call 0800 83 85 87 - https://breathingspace.scot/
Back Onside - Call 0752 824 3100 - https://backonside.co.uk/
Mikey's Line - Call 07786 20 77 55 - https://www.mikeysline.co.uk/
